Transaction 34b0408cdee38c77086d50ee1803eef50dea5777091efccabbc9e47da43af86a
1 Input
2 Outputs
- 34b0408cdee38c77086d50ee1803eef50dea5777091efccabbc9e47da43af86a:0
- 34b0408cdee38c77086d50ee1803eef50dea5777091efccabbc9e47da43af86a:1
value 6101591
address 1DQvQ1xdFTW2rkPDntY4zkPWjt1HSGqgvr
value 949579451
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n